Overview
The Nuova Simonelli Musica Lux is the brand's prosumer flagship, bringing commercial Nuova Simonelli DNA into a home-friendly format. The Lux variant adds LED underglow and upgraded PID displays to the already capable Musica platform. Dual copper boilers — 300ml brew and 1400ml steam — provide true thermal independence. The 58mm commercial group head uses the same geometry as Nuova Simonelli cafe machines, ensuring skills transfer directly to professional environments. The commercial-style cool-touch steam wand produces powerful, dry steam while remaining safe in a home environment. An integrated shot timer helps with extraction timing. The 3-liter reservoir with optional plumb-in gives installation flexibility. The Musica has long been the secret weapon of home baristas with professional training who want familiar Nuova Simonelli handling without committing to a full commercial installation. The Lux aesthetic upgrades make it attractive in modern kitchens. Consistent reliability and Nuova Simonelli's global service network provide peace of mind.
The Nuova Simonelli Musica Lux comes equipped with PID temperature control for precise brewing, pre-infusion for even extraction. It features a dual boiler boiler system made of copper with a 300 ml capacity. The vibratory pump delivers 15.0 bars of pressure for optimal extraction.
Priced at $2,200, the Nuova Simonelli Musica Lux is designed for dedicated prosumers who demand professional-grade equipment. As a semi-automatic machine, it gives you control over the brewing process while handling pressure and temperature automatically.
In terms of build quality, the Nuova Simonelli Musica Lux is a substantial machine, weighing in at 25.0 kg, manufactured in Italy, drawing 1800W of power. With dimensions of 310 x 420 x 400 mm (W×D×H), make sure you have adequate counter space. It offers both reservoir and direct plumbing options for maximum flexibility.
Pros & Cons
Pros
- PID temperature control ensures consistent extraction temperature shot after shot
- Pre-infusion gently saturates the coffee puck before full pressure, improving extraction evenness
- Dual boiler design allows simultaneous brewing and steaming with no temperature compromise
- Standard 58mm portafilter is compatible with a wide range of third-party baskets and accessories
- Dual water source (reservoir and direct plumb) offers maximum installation flexibility
- Built-in cup warmer keeps your cups at optimal temperature
Cons
- Vibratory pump can be noisy and may not last as long as rotary alternatives under heavy use
- Premium price point at $2,200 represents a significant investment

How often does the Nuova Simonelli Musica Lux need maintenance?
Regular maintenance includes daily backflushing (for machines with solenoid valves), weekly cleaning of the group head and portafilter, and descaling every 1-3 months depending on water hardness. Using filtered water significantly reduces scale buildup and extends machine life.
